The short answer is maybe.

ALL charts are based on soundings and fixes, right? So WHEN those readings were taken, and HOW they were taken, makes all the difference.

Use the old navigational suggestions: never depend on only ONE source of info, and keep your head OUT of the boat. Like, Roger recently advised that when running the ICW don't depend on the charts, and look for the thin water WITH YOUR EYES.
